V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  tmtstudio  ›  全部回复第 1 页 / 共 4 页
回复总数  71
1  2  3  4  
用 GPT 啊

#import <Foundation/Foundation.h>
#import "GCDAsyncUdpSocket.h"

@interface TestStr : NSObject
+ (void)wakeup;
@end

@implementation TestStr

+ (void)wakeup {
NSString *mac = @"00:30:64:69:F8:A7"; // mac 地址

int port = 9;
NSArray *macComponents = [mac componentsSeparatedByCharactersInSet:[NSCharacterSet characterSetWithCharactersInString:@":-"]];
NSMutableData *macData = [NSMutableData data];

for (NSString *component in macComponents) {
unsigned char byte;
[[NSScanner scannerWithString:component] scanHexInt:(unsigned int *)&byte];
[macData appendBytes:&byte length:1];
}

// 用来存储网络唤醒数据包
NSMutableData *wakeupData = [NSMutableData dataWithLength:6 + 16 * macData.length];
memset([wakeupData mutableBytes], 0xff, 6);

for (int i = 6; i < wakeupData.length; i += macData.length) {
[macData getBytes:[wakeupData mutableBytes] + i length:macData.length];
}

// 创建 UDP 套接字
GCDAsyncUdpSocket *udpSocket = [[GCDAsyncUdpSocket alloc] initWithDelegate:nil delegateQueue:dispatch_get_main_queue()];

// 将字符形式的 IP 地址转换成标准的 IP 地址
NSData *addressData = [@"192.168.100.255" dataUsingEncoding:NSUTF8StringEncoding];
// NSData *addressData = [@"255.255.255.255" dataUsingEncoding:NSUTF8StringEncoding];

// 发送魔法包
[udpSocket sendData:wakeupData toHost:[GCDAsyncUdpSocket hostFromAddress:addressData] port:port withTimeout:-1 tag:0];

[udpSocket close];
}

@end

int main(int argc, const char * argv[]) {
@autoreleasepool {
[TestStr wakeup];
}
return 0;
}
30 天前
回复了 walle1530 创建的主题 推广 手里有大量 GPT 额度欢迎白嫖
支持,期待 GPT4
账号 kevin
顶配 32.8 万
低配 21.9 万 ​
纯为爱发电吗
68 天前
回复了 param 创建的主题 推广 我也试试来免费送 GPT-4,送 ChatGPT plus
你好,请为我开通会员卡: https://ai.wendabao.net/#/purchase?buyer=14788
92 天前
回复了 tmtstudio 创建的主题 程序员 抓包遇到奇怪问题一则,求大佬指点
@seers 谢谢,我用安卓试试
92 天前
回复了 tmtstudio 创建的主题 程序员 抓包遇到奇怪问题一则,求大佬指点
@seers 你是抓的小程序还是 app 呀,我用的 Qx ,小程序能抓到 app 抓不到🙊
92 天前
回复了 tmtstudio 创建的主题 程序员 抓包遇到奇怪问题一则,求大佬指点
看 sdk 官网介绍就是会员转化,链接跳转之类的功能,也没提到隐藏数据包的功能呀,难道是我抓包工具有问题
116 天前
回复了 tmtstudio 创建的主题 程序员 阿里云穷疯了?连发三条
邮件也发三条?
![97203c4abe558180ee030b9a1b1dc157.jpeg]( https://i.miji.bid/2023/12/20/97203c4abe558180ee030b9a1b1dc157.jpeg)
128 天前
回复了 TiggeYL 创建的主题 Android 2023 android 该如何学习
直接看 Jetpack
支持一下
142 天前
回复了 tmtstudio 创建的主题 程序员 国内 Android 要关闭侧载咯
@rap16 #1 备案不也在如火如荼的进行,存储桶各大云服务肯定也陆续跟上了
143 天前
回复了 slzhou99 创建的主题 Android 有没有好用的电脑操控手机的软件
rustdesk 挺好用
163 天前
回复了 zt188 创建的主题 问与答 远程控制 app 有什么好的推荐
rustdesk,自建中转服务器
166 天前
回复了 DeXZG 创建的主题 MacBook Air golang 后端开发, m1 air 16 + 512 够用吗
据说 m3 性能是 m1 的两倍🤔
不要 125 ,没有 abs 很危险
🥳
@tool2d #4 大佬试过套虚拟机的方案吗,对性能影响大吗
用鹅厂的对象存储,文档里有 linux 的上传命令,上传到存储桶再下载
1  2  3  4  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   3033 人在线   最高记录 6543   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 34ms · UTC 14:24 · PVG 22:24 · LAX 07:24 · JFK 10:24
Developed with CodeLauncher
♥ Do have faith in what you're doing.